This year's Telecel Ghana Music Awards has generated more excitement as fans and managements of artistes debate about who wins the various categories.
Considering the popularity component of the scheme, some of the artistes have either re-invigorated their public relations or employed communication people to help advance the TGMA agenda for this year's awards.
On April 9, 2025, Ghanaian Media Personality Tilly Akua Nipaa was announced as head of the PR team for Ghanaian global hitmaker King Promise ahead of the awards slated for May 10, 2025.
With King Promise’s 10 nominations for the upcoming TGMA 2025 awards, the role of Tilly Akua Nipaa as his PRO for the award season is to amplify conversations on the excellent work done by King Promise in the year under review (2024).
After the Artiste of the Year title eluded him in last year's edition, King Promise's team believes the expertise of their PR team led by Tilly, will go a long way to bring him the coveted crown this time around.
Releasing hits songs like Paris, Continental, Favorite Story, and Too Sexy, King Promise has asserted dominance and has been vibrant in the year 2024, earning him 10 nominations in the scheme:
1. Artiste of the Year
2. Best Afrobeats Artiste
3. Most Popular Song of the Year – Paris
4. International Collaboration of the Year - Continental ft Shallipopi
5. Collaboration of the Year- favorite story
6. Best Music Video – Continental
7. Best Music Video – Keep It Sexy
8. Best Afrobeats song – Favorite Story
9. Best Afropop song – Paris
10. Album of the Year – True to self
About Tilly Akua Nipaa
Tilly Akua Nipaa (Matilda Mensah Marfo) is a Ghanaian media personality widely known for her exploits as an entertainment broadcaster and panelist on some of the biggest creative arts and lifestyle shows in Ghana.
With a degree in Psychology, English, and Theatre Arts from the University of Ghana, Tilly Akua Nipaa has built an enviable brand as fluent, intelligent and formidable voice in the Ghana's media space contributing positively to platforms like Peace FM (Entertainment Review), TV3 (The Trendz), and Hitz FM (Showbiz Review Xtra).
Her wealth of knowledge in new media and its dynamics, has made her a force to reckon with online, running her podcast T Means Talkative Podcast.
